Re: Sendmail Google Apps Email - Not Working Together

2008-06-24 Thread Mark Price
On Tue, Jun 24, 2008 at 6:33 PM, Schiz0 [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:
 Below is the output of /var/log/maillog. I'm trying to send an email
 from the irc account on the server, to [EMAIL PROTECTED]. I think
 maybe sendmail is getting confused because the hostname of the FreeBSD
 box is also domain.tld, the same host I'm trying to send outgoing
 mail to.

Yes, that is the problem.  In order for you to send mail out to
domain.tld, sendmail must not think that it is configured to handle
domain.tld locally.  I would recommend changing your hostname to
something like server1.domain.tld and making sure you don't have the
domain 'domain.tld' listed alone in your sendmail config files.

Re: SSHD Config questions

2008-06-24 Thread Mark Price
On Wed, Jun 25, 2008 at 12:04 AM, Agus [EMAIL PROTECTED] wrote:
 Hi fellows,

 I am trying to configure sshd on my bsd and wanted to ask if the opitons
 there, in case i enable them are resource intensive;
 Let me give u an example,

 For instance, the Options
 #ClientAliveInterval 0
 #ClientAliveCountMax 3

You can enable these options and they should have very little impact
on your RAM usage.  I dont think you will see any difference with
192MB RAM.

What is it that you are trying to accomplish?  It is good to set
ClientAliveInterval if your clients are behind NAT routers, to keep
the NAT sessions from timing out.
